Since the v0.40.0 manual shipped, **8 in-flight commits** targeting v0.41.0 have been added locally and are documented in this manual ahead of push:
- **Track A (money integrity):** every payment balance-mutation now runs in a single transaction. `POST /payments` returns `409 { code: 'DUPLICATE_SUSPECTED' }` instead of silently deduping when a live payment matches `(bill_id, paid_date, amount)`; the client surfaces a sonner "Add anyway?" toast via `client/lib/paymentActions.ts → createPaymentOrConfirm` and resends with `allow_duplicate: true` to confirm.
- **Track B (tests):** `tests/paymentsRoute.test.js` (route + transactional behavior) and `tests/reconciliation.test.js` (cross-surface reconciliation harness).
- **Track C (API response typing):** high-traffic domains (`auth`, `snowball`, `subscriptions`, `spending`, `bank-ledger`) promoted page-local shapes into `client/types.ts` and wired through `get<T>` / `post<T>`. `User` moved from `@/hooks/useAuth` to `@/types` (re-exported for 7 importers). The single-consumer non-money casts (`adminUsers` and the one-off `version` / `about` / `privacy` / `health` / `importHistory` doc shapes) are deliberately left as-is.
- **Track D (server error-shape consistency):** the global 500 handler in `server.js` now emits `{ error, code: 'INTERNAL_ERROR' }` so an unexpected server error carries the same `{error, code}` field the client can switch on as every structured 4xx.

**Track A money-integrity notes:**
- `POST /payments` body now accepts an optional `allow_duplicate: true` flag. When omitted and a live payment already matches the same `(bill_id, paid_date, amount)`, the route returns `409 { error, code: 'DUPLICATE_SUSPECTED' }` instead of silently deduping — silently dropping a legitimately-identical second payment would be a money-integrity bug. The client uses `client/lib/paymentActions.ts → createPaymentOrConfirm` to surface a sonner "Add anyway?" toast; confirming resends with `allow_duplicate: true`.
- Every balance-mutation runs in a single transaction so a partial failure cannot leave `bills.current_balance` half-updated relative to the new payment.
- New tests: `tests/paymentsRoute.test.js` (route + transactional behavior) and `tests/reconciliation.test.js` (cross-surface reconciliation harness).

- `paymentActions.ts``createPaymentOrConfirm(payload, onSuccess)` (Track A). The deliberate manual-add path treats the server's `409 DUPLICATE_SUSPECTED` as a question rather than an error: losing a legitimately-identical second payment (same bill, date, amount) is itself a money-integrity bug, so the server returns 409 instead of silently deduping and the helper surfaces a sonner "Add anyway?" toast whose confirm action resends with `allow_duplicate: true`. `onSuccess` runs after any real creation (immediate or confirmed retry). Non-duplicate errors re-throw for the caller's existing `catch`.
